Cj Kumz Posted August 18, 2014 Report Share Posted August 18, 2014 You need power to create power. Lets assume your amps are 80% efficient meaning to produce 3000 watts you need an input of 3750 watts. 3750 w @ 13v (average) is 288 amps. This is the amperage you need at full tilt. But of-course music draws less but you can use that as a reference point.
